Description
Embassy Summer, under its parent company EC English, offers award winning summer vacation programmes for young people across multiple locations in the UK, Malta, Spain, South Africa & UAE. Students learn English or Spanish whilst immersing themselves in the local culture and surroundings. Our programmes are a combination of language classes, exciting excursions and fun-filled sporting, creative and social activities.
From its humble beginnings in Hastings over four decades ago, Embassy Summer has today evolved into a globally recognised and trusted brand. Our vision is to help our students succeed in
a global community. We love bringing our young learners from around the world together through a common language and building global connections.

Position Summary:
Teachers facilitate the development of the Life Skills and Academic Skills of the students’ by engaging the students in conversation and providing feedback that helps them develop their communicative skills.
Key Responsibilities: Promoting and safeguarding the welfare of students for whom you are responsible and with whom you come into contact Teaching the Embassy Summer lesson Delivering engaging lessons that encourage students to actively participate Providing feedback that facilitates the development of communication skills Maximising student satisfaction by ensuring their experience meets or exceeds their expectations Playing an active role in the development of student’s life skills throughout their Embassy Summer experience
Specific duties include: To teach the Embassy Summer lesson To manage the classroom appropriately To monitor student welfare and report any concerns immediately To attend daily lesson preparation sessions To act on feedback from observations To attend at least one weekly workshop To complete academic administration in a timely manner To attend all relevant meetings To lead activities if requested to do so To carry out residential supervision duties, including meal and bedtime supervision (Where applicable) To carry out other duties necessary for the smooth running of the centre as required
Organisational Compliance:
The job holder will be expected to operate in accordance with the company’s Code of Conduct, and any local policies and operating procedures relating to academic, welfare and safeguarding matters.
Employees are required to cooperate fully with all arrangements in place related to Health and Safety which include implementation and compliance with control measures resultant from risk assessments and engagement with, and completion of, any relevant Health and Safety training.
Education Required: To have completed or be studying a level 6 qualification or above (eg Degree level) To have completed a TEFL course (min 120 hours input) To complete a 4-hour summer teaching induction Education Desired: CELTA, Trinity ESOL Educated to Degree Level or equivalent (Level 6 Qualifications and Credit Framework)
Essential criteria: Desire to work in education / learning Enthusiasm to learn and deliver lessons that motivate and engage teenage learners
Desired criteria: Experience of working with people Experience of working in a residential environment
Personal Attributes: Excellent communication and interpersonal skills Interested in developing teaching skills Ability to motivate, engage and inspire students Demonstrates the ability to form and maintain appropriate relationships and personal boundaries with children and young people Responds well to a challenge Working week: 6 days out of 7 per week ( 5 contact teaching days) 42 hours (inclusive of 30 contact teaching hours* plus preparation)
* (15 contact teaching hours per week if on a half-day teaching schedule + activities) Remuneration: Weekly rate for 2026 coming soon! Free Full Board accommodation included
